" Milia is where the skin grows entirely over a pore and the skin debris is trapped under the surface area," he claims. " So while it looks like a whitehead, it is challenging to get rid of and commonly needs a tool to open up the skin's surface and pop out the hard white core." The deal is that milia are, in short, cysts constructed from keratin, states New York City-based board-certified skin specialist Shari Marchbein, MD . Keratin, she explains, is a protein in the outer skin layer, called the stratum corneum, which forms your hair, nails, and skin. What disease is associated with milia?

Milia are associated with conditions that trigger subepidermal blistering, such as hereditary types of epidermolysis bullosa, epidermolysis bullosa acquisita, bullous pemphigoid, bullous lichen planus, and porphyria cutanea tarda. Several eruptive milia are rare and extra extensive in number than key milia.

If you're not familiar, these are the little white bumps that can appear around the eyes and on other parts of the face in babies, and practically anywhere on older grownups. A kind of cyst caused by the accumulation of keratin beneath the surface area of the skin, milia are commonly mistaken for acnes or clogged pores. Dealing with milia, nonetheless, requires a different technique than the one used to deal with acne.
